It’s been a terrible week for Big Tech, with results from Google parent Alphabet, Facebook owner Meta, and Amazon spooking investors and triggering a selloff of technology stocks. Meta shares crashed almost 25% on Thursday, while Amazon fell 20% in after-hours trading.
